    If you want a DVD disc that plays automatically when inserted into a player, then you would burn a DVD-Video disc. You can do that in both Nero Express and Burning Rom. However, you need to first create the Video_TS folder and you do that from Nero Video. If you burned your DVD-Video project from Nero Video to your hard drive, you would have that folder and you could then import it and burn it from either of those apps. However, that's an unnecessary extra step since Nero Video can do that for you. As I alluded to, if you simply burn the original file to disc from either Express or Burning Rom, it's just creating a copy of the file on a data disc which isn't automatically playable in most DVD players.

    If you want to add things like effects, titles, and a menu, you would use Nero Video. It's best to open Nero Video and select Make Movie or Slide Show. In the next screen, select TV standard 4:3 since that's closest to the video you have. Choosing a higher setting which has higher resolutions would probably have adverse effects on your project.

    From there, the editing screen will open. Advanced editing should be selected by default.

    Import your file and drag and drop it to the timeline. Once done and start playing it, you will see that, after the two girls stop talking, the camera has moved quickly to the side creating garbage and then you will see the blank space I'm talking about. This is at about 18 seconds. You can cut the garbage and the blank space out of the video and perhaps add a transition, a text title, etc. There's a similar blank space going from the wedding scenes to the baby shower. I don't remember seeing another one. Anyhow, when you're done editing and click on Next, it will ask you what you want to do. You would select DVD, DVD-Video. It will then take you to the Content screen where you can do things like add chapter markers to forward to or back up to during playback using your remote. The next screen will be the menu screen where you can create a custom menu. After that you can do a project preview and then burn.
